The big book of coding interviews in python, 3rd edition. It serves as a tutorial or guide to the python language for a beginner audience. As understanding those concepts requires much more effort, this list below only serves as an introduction. Heres pdf download for free and learn how to understand, practice, and craft winning answers for each question. This is a deeply technical book and focuses on the software engineering skills to ace your interview. Focused on making games rather than teaching programming theory, in this book youre more likely to see code on how gravity affects a missiles trajectory instead of the most efficient way to search through data. Now in the 5th edition, cracking the coding interview gives you the interview preparation you need to get the top software developer jobs. Everything you need to prepare for your technical interview.
It covers 5 key parts which determine effectivity of candidates. I am a 18 year old it student studying at university in. This book is about coding interview questions from software and internet. Cracking the coding interview pdf 6th edition by laakmann.
Mastering basic algorithms in the python language index of es. Principles, polymorphism, and patterns pdf edward sciore apress get a grounding in polymorphism and other fundamental aspects of objectoriented program design and implementation, and learn a subset of design patterns that any practicing java. Sourcecodedocument ebooks document windows develop internetsocketnetwork. Programming persistent memory free download in pdf epub. The author writes humorously but seriously about his methods for sorting resumes, for finding great candidates, and for interviewing, in. Aprender a programar con python una experiencia docente.
What are the best method which can be followed to analyze the openended. He now consults on technology strategy and tech teams with startups, and still very handson with coding. B1 height 20, b2 height 30, b3 height 40 and b4 height 10. Interviewing when doing qualitative research is generally unstructured and openended.
If all you know about computers is how to save text files, then this is the book for you. Programming persistent memory describes the technology and why it is exciting the industry. Beginning game programming with pygame zero make fun games while learning to code. This repository accompanies pro angular by adam freeman apress, 2017. Candidates might solve new interview problems with skills that reapply solutions to classic problems or solve problems abstracted from daily life and work with. Methodspace is a multidimensional online network for the community of researchers, from students to professors, engaged in research methods. Fundamental algorithms, volume 1 of the art of computer programming. This book is about coding interview questions from software and in. Interviews are chances for candidates to demonstrate their communication skills. Interview candidates will want to write code of high quality during interviews, but many of them cannot meet their interviewers expectations. Once on github, download the code as a zip using the green button, or, if you have a github account, you can clone it to your machine using git. Consider the diagram below where there are 4 buildings.
The publisher dedicated to meeting the information needs of it professionals, developers, and tech enthusiasts worldwide. If the book has source code, there will be a button marked download source code. Coding problems are presented through a series of chapters on basic and advanced data structures, searching, sorting, algorithm design principles, and concurrency. He started developing web applications with python 1. If you really have a strong foundation of programming fundamentals and by that i mean that you are profound with all the concepts like searching linear and binary, sorting bubble, selection and insertion, arrays, data structures, pointers and. Here we take an in depth look at how to solve the problem. This repository accompanies coding interviews by harry he apress, 2012. Sponsored by sage publishing, a leading publisher of books and journals in research methods, the site is created for students and researchers to network and share research, resources and debates. It covers the operating system and hardware requirements as well as how to create development environments using emulated or real persistent memory hardware. This is the interactive version of pro html5 programming. Open sourced a lot of code online, some of which is part of gnu social. Principles, polymorphism, and patterns by edward sciore apress java program design. The purpose of this chapter is to acquaint you with the process so that, instead of being surprised, you will have an advantage over your competition.
Coding most examples are too small or are special is there. For your convenience apress has placed some of the front. Modularize your code from the beginning and refactor to clean up anything that isnt beautiful. The focus of cracking the coding interview is not the language. Coding interview udemy coupons ace your next java coding interview by mastering in.
Top 10 algorithms for coding interview web version, pdf downloadlatest update. Written by developers who have been using the new language for the past year in their work, this book shows you how to start adapting the language now to realize its benefits on todays browsers. It covers five key factors which determine performance of candidates. The interviewer wants to know what it feels like to work through a problem with you, so make the interview feel collaborative. Sometimes interviewers ask coding questions with new concepts to verify candidates learning skills. Pdf apress coding interviews questions analysis and.
Cracking the coding interview 189 programming questions and solutions sixth edition by gayle laakmann mcdowell pdf free download. The source code for this book is available to readers at. Applicants who do not know what to expect are at a severe disadvantage. The information was scattered over lots of web sit. Coding interview responses interviews have some specific purpose, so it is necessary to store the responses in a relevant, usable, and accessible form to fulfill this purpose. This page brings together a wide range of books spanning many of our categories on apress. Users need to register first in order to download or read the sap abap pdf books. Harrys published works include a book about programming interview questions in chinese, which was released in december 2011 with phei, china. This repository accompanies coding interviews by harry he apress, 2012 download the files as a zip using the green button, or clone the repository to your machine using git. In those cases you need to use an analysis method that aims. Pro html5 programming february 22, 2018 with this book, developers will learn how to use the latest cuttingedge html5 web technologyavailable in the most recent versions of modern browsersto build web applications with unparalleled functionality, speed, and responsiveness. It gains the name exclusive or because the meaning of or is ambiguous when both operands are true. The sample questions collected in this book are the most typical ones adopted by interviewers.
The coding interview blog the best coding and programming. Sometimes interviewers ask coding questions with new concepts to. Lots of links here to get teachers started with coding. The questions you ask, the way you approach the problem, and many other factors are playing significant roles in the success in a coding interview. For information on translations, please contact apress directly at 2560 ninth street, suite 219, berkeley, ca 94710. Which is the best book to prepare for codingprogramming. The sample questions collected in this book are the most typical ones adopted by interviewers in these companies. Our python books provide relevant and practical information for anyone from programming beginners to experienced developers working with python. This chapter provides detailed instructions on how to write clean, complete, and robust code. Free download sap abap pdf books and training material, online training materials, complete beginners guide, ebooks, study material. Use we instead of i, as in, if we did a breadthfirst search wed get an answer in time.
If i were to write versions in a different programming language, id probably pick something more different and more enjoyable to write in, like python. Contribute to rethinktechnologybook development by creating an account on github. You may find the details of this book on, or apress. Learn to apply the python language and its apis to data analytics, web and game development, as well as the internet of things. This book is about coding interview questions from software and internet companies. Download the files as a zip using the green button, or clone the repository to your machine using git. The code for the examples shown in this book is available on the apress web site.
A link a link can be found on the books information page under the source code downloads tab. Coding the qualitative data creates structure but we already have an interview script. The thing to realize is that being good at technical interviews as done by the above companies is a skill unto itself but it is a skill an intelligent person with a comp sci background has the ability to get significantly good at after a 1 to 2. With this book, developers will learn how to use the latest cuttingedge html5 web technologyavailable in the most recent versions of modern browsersto build web applications with unparalleled functionality, speed, and responsiveness. A byte of python is a free book on programming using the python language. Sorry, we are unable to provide the full text but you may find it at the following locations. In mixed method studies where a questionnaire is the main instrument while semistructured interview is used partially. Download the files as a zip using the green button, or clone the. Apr 04, 2016 more coding interview questions are discussed in my book coding interviews. Solutions manual for introduction to java programming. The author harry he owns all the rights of this post. Published december 24th 2012 by apress first published january 1st 2012. If you get to choose between coding on paper and coding on a whiteboard, always choose. Reflections on the craft of programming isbn 1430219483 is a 2009 book by peter seibel about interviews with 15 highly accomplished programmers.
This repository accompanies beginning python by magnus lie hetland apress, 2008. Apress coding interviews questions analysis and solutions 2012 retail e book repackb00k. Apress titles may be purchased in bulk for academic, corporate, or promotional. Programming interviews cracking the coding interview if you have a week before your interview, get this book and cram. Pdf data structures for coding interviews download full. As interviewers, we absolutely recommend that candidates spend enough time for preparation for coding questions. The skyline problem is pretty popular in coding interviews. Python is the fastest growing major programming language worldwide.
Basics of programming languages, data structures, and algorithms. Click on this to be taken to the books page on github. New post fulltext search for articles, highlighting downloaded books, view pdf in a browser and download history correction in our blog. For example, after interviewing and examining a patient, a physician often dictates the results into a tape recorder. Themes dont just emerge coding the qualitative data. This book is about coding interview question of software and internet companies. Nov 18, 20 in the previous post on how to answer algorithmic programming interview questions, we discussed a templated approach on how to solve algorithmic questions. I want to help you and coding hotline live session can kickstart your coding interview preparation. Explore new releases in programming below or use the search box to find a specific book topic. If you have ever wanted to write clean java ee code, this short book is your best guide for doing so. Love that their are screen free coding activities included for when computers are hard to get into everyones hands. Here are top coding interviews books of all time which will help you prepare well for your programming interview or any software developer job interview. What is the suitable method for analyzing interviews.
693 1517 897 772 604 1149 377 493 317 1376 574 554 630 983 164 709 1275 1454 1091 735 648 429 1360 745 682 512 909 1321 1466 1245 790 1376 720 749 846 312 722